Midland and Penetang Ontario area

Well the riding season here is great for trails as there is tons of snow! The local snowmobile club has yet to open the trails for some unknown whacked out reason but they are good to go. Maybe just avoid the marshy areas as they may not be frozen up tight just yet. Keep in mind that trails that are closed pose the risk of a trespassing charge. The Georgian Bay ice is another story. Reports have been coming in that the ice in the Midland Harbour is ok at best and some sleds have reached Beausolei Island. Beyond that though the ice has been reported as UNSAFE. The heavy snows have insulated the bay against a solid freeze. USE THE BAY AT YOUR OWN RISK AT ALL TIMES. IF YOU DON'T KNOW, DON'T GO! It would be best to avoid the waterways around here for a little while!
